Before downloading AnyDesk, your Windows XP installation must meet these absolute minimum requirements:

: As noted, you need Windows XP Service Pack 2 (SP2) or later. If you are still running the original release of Windows XP (RTM), you will need to upgrade to at least SP2, which is available as a free download from Microsoft archives.
